
The Pinot Noir "La Table des Rois" has a light and brilliant red color which develops on our clay-limestone soils very marked notes of red fruits such as black cherry, blackberry or morello cherry. Origins • Grape variety(ies): 100% Pinot Noir • Average age of vines: 35 years • Locality: The hills of Kefferberg • Soil: Clay-limestone • Size: Guyot double in Poussard • Biodynamic cultivation method • no added sulphites, no filtration Winemaking Maceration for 15 days with whole grapes, native yeasts, fermentation and aging for 8 months in 3 and 4 year old barrels. Organic grapes, without any addition of oenological products, sulphites, fining or filtration. • Maceration: 15 days for whole grapes • Aging: 8 months in barrels • Respect of the winemaking charter for natural wines • Final degree 13% • sugar: 0.3g/l • Natural SO2: 8 mg/L Advice
